Cincinnati Playhouse's RAPUNZEL Offers Fairy Tale, Friendship And Female Empowerment
By: A.A. Cristi
Cincinnati Playhouse in the Park's Off the Hill production of RAPUNZEL will begin touring community centers around the region beginning April 6. A charming adaptation of the beloved fairy tale, the production travels from Oxford to Columbia Tusculum to Covington, and other places in between, before it closes May 20.
